HELMS v. REA

No. 84.

194 S.E.2d 1 (1973)

282 N.C. 610

Glenn E. HELMS v. W. Reid REA, Administrator of the Estate of Mabel Rea, Deceased.

Supreme Court of North Carolina.

February 2, 1973.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Harkey, Faggart, Coira & Fletcher, Charlotte, for plaintiff-appellee.

Craighill, Rendleman & Clarkson and Ervin, Burroughs & Kornfeld, Charlotte, for defendant-appellant.


SHARP, Justice.

This appeal presents a two-fold question: (1) Did Judge McLean err in granting plaintiff's motion to dismiss defendant's counterclaim [made under G.S. § 1A-1, Rule 41(b) and (c)] on the ground that there was no evidence tending to show that plaintiff was the operator of the automobile at the time of the accident in suit; and (2) if so, since this was a nonjury case, was this error of law cured by the judge's subsequent finding in his judgment...
